The human body significantly alters characteristics of the antenna, which is used for cellular telephones and similar communication devices. This interaction as well as the resultant deposition of microwave power in the human body is of particular interest for potable radio equipment. Radio wave induces the current inside the human body, whose heat evolution action causes the biological effects. For the evaluation measures, Specific Absorption Rate(SAR) is used. In this paper, Measurements by the thermographic method using an infrared-camera and Tissue Equivalent Phantom is introduced to estimate the SAR in the human head exposed to microwave sources.

The digital satellite broadcasting in JAPAN was started by JCSAT-3 (128 degree of east longitude) in October, 1996. Another digital satellite broadcasting will be started in April, 1998 by JCSAT-4 (124 degree of east longitude). The angle of orbital separation between JCSAT-3 and JCSAT-4 is 4 degrees. We've developed the essential technologies of "Overlap-Dual-Feed" and "Feed-Cap with Protrusion" for Dual Beam Antenna. We've completed design of a small size (Diameter=40cm) Dual Beam Antenna to receive services by both JCSAT-3 and JCSAT-4 ("JCSAT-3/JCSAT-4-DBA").

Under the mobile condition, the signal quality degrades seriously by frequency selective fading and Doppler shift, because under that condition, carriers in OFDM(Orthogonal Frequency Division Multiplex) can not be kept the orthogonality by these interferences. In this paper, we propose a symbol equalization method for synchronized demodulation with the propagation path characteristics estimated from complex delay profiles calculated from the received pilot signals.

At a TV relay station in SFN, transmission characteristic is more or less degraded with the coupling from transmitter to receiver. The degradation is gradually accumulated through cascade relays and in case of large coupling, transmission characteristic results in failure. By controlling the phase of a coupling signal to compensate the distorted spectrum in each station, the degradation can be suppressed to an allowable amount under a certain condition.

We have developed a receiver LSI for a terrestrial disital television broadcasting. FFT, viterbi decoder, and RS decoder are included in one chip LSI. The main characteristics are a 361-pin PGA package, 720k gates, 3.3 volt operation, and 1.5W power dissipation.

As for optical wireless LAN, when the communication distance becomes long, the influence by the weather cannot be disregarded. Then, we investigated the influence on optical wireless LAN by measuring the transmission rate in long distance (6.2Km) and medium distance (1.8Km) simultaneously. Moreover, we investigated the influence which the weather exerted on optical wireless LAN. As a result, it was confirmed that the weather hardly influenced if the communication distance was within 2Km and practical use was possible.

Experimental results of 256QAM signal transmission by DAVIC 1.0 with cw carrier interference and Composite Triple Beat(CTB) in a transmission line are described. We have obtained the required condition that D/U of a cw carrier interference level is more than 36dB and CTB is less than -50dBc in order to keep BER of less than 1×10^<-4> without forward error correction.

We have developed a DAVIC 1.0 based 256QAM modulator/demodulator. An experimental result of their IF and RF signal transmission with noise in a transmission line is described. C/N of more than 32.5dB is required to keep BER of less than 1×10^<g;-4> without forward error correction. This result indicates that about 7dB better C/N is necessary to achieve same performance than that of 64QAM transmission.

Vertical resolution in vertically-moving scanned pictures is analyzed in the [temporal-vertical] frequency domain. The spectrum inclines (or, rotates) from the vertical frequency axis as they move, with the horizontal frequency axis μ as a pivot. The mechanism that the slowly moving horizontal stripes degrade picture quality seriously and there is a limit in the vertical resolution in interlaced pictures is made clear.

Vertical resolution in vertically-moving scanned pictures is measured experimentally by MOS(Mean Opinion Score), based on the analysis in the temporal-vertical frequency domain. It is found that the vertical resolution in interlaced scanning is as little as half of that of progressive scanning.
